Problem

In projection systems using spatial light modulators, non-projection light is not efficiently utilized, leading to loss and absorption within the projector housing, rather than being recycled for further use.

Innovation Solution

A projection system comprising a light source, spatial light modulator, light recycling system, and lens assembly, where the light recycling system collects and redirects non-projection light back to the spatial light modulator for modulation, enhancing the brightness of the projection image by reusing off-state light.

AI summary

A projection system (100), comprising: a light source (10), a spatial light modulator (40), a light recycling system (30, 60, 70), and a lens assembly (50). The light source (10) is used to emit source light toward the spatial light modulator (40). The spatial light modulator (40) is used to modulate, according to an image signal, light incident on the spatial light modulator (40), so as to form projection light and non-projection light. The light recycling system (30, 60, 70) is used to receive at least a portion of the non-projection light, and guide the at least a portion of the non-projection light toward the spatial light modulator (40). The lens assembly (50) is used to receive and emit the projection light to form a projection image. The projection system (100) of the present invention enables efficient use of non-projection light.
